系統(tǒng)設(shè)計(jì)過程中的用例建模測試試題及答案_第1頁
系統(tǒng)設(shè)計(jì)過程中的用例建模測試試題及答案_第2頁
系統(tǒng)設(shè)計(jì)過程中的用例建模測試試題及答案_第3頁
系統(tǒng)設(shè)計(jì)過程中的用例建模測試試題及答案_第4頁
系統(tǒng)設(shè)計(jì)過程中的用例建模測試試題及答案_第5頁
已閱讀5頁,還剩6頁未讀 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

系統(tǒng)設(shè)計(jì)過程中的用例建模測試試題及答案姓名:____________________

一、單項(xiàng)選擇題(每題2分,共10題)

1.用例建模中,以下哪項(xiàng)不是用例的要素?

A.用例名稱

B.用例描述

C.用例優(yōu)先級

D.用例所屬的用戶角色

2.在用例建模過程中,以下哪項(xiàng)不是用例的執(zhí)行者?

A.系統(tǒng)用戶

B.系統(tǒng)管理員

C.外部系統(tǒng)

D.程序員

3.以下哪個(gè)工具不是用于用例建模的工具?

A.UML用例圖

B.需求規(guī)格說明書

C.流程圖

D.狀態(tài)圖

4.以下哪項(xiàng)不是用例的擴(kuò)展點(diǎn)?

A.異常流程

B.前置條件

C.后置條件

D.附加條件

5.在用例圖中,以下哪個(gè)元素表示用例?

A.矩形

B.菱形

C.橢圓形

D.線

6.以下哪個(gè)不是用例測試用例的基本組成?

A.用例編號

B.用例描述

C.預(yù)設(shè)條件

D.測試數(shù)據(jù)

7.用例測試的主要目的是什么?

A.驗(yàn)證軟件功能是否滿足需求

B.評估軟件性能

C.發(fā)現(xiàn)軟件缺陷

D.以上都是

8.以下哪個(gè)不是用例測試的方法?

A.黑盒測試

B.白盒測試

C.灰盒測試

D.靜態(tài)測試

9.用例測試的步驟包括哪些?

A.確定測試目標(biāo)

B.設(shè)計(jì)測試用例

C.執(zhí)行測試用例

D.分析測試結(jié)果

E.以上都是

10.以下哪個(gè)不是用例測試的文檔?

A.測試計(jì)劃

B.測試用例

C.測試報(bào)告

D.需求規(guī)格說明書

二、多項(xiàng)選擇題(每題3分,共10題)

1.用例建模時(shí),以下哪些屬于用例的必要屬性?

A.用例名稱

B.用例描述

C.執(zhí)行者

D.預(yù)設(shè)條件

E.后置條件

2.在用例圖中,以下哪些元素可以表示用例之間的關(guān)系?

A.包含

B.擴(kuò)展

C.繼承

D.交叉

E.依賴

3.用例測試的輸入包括哪些?

A.用戶輸入

B.系統(tǒng)響應(yīng)

C.系統(tǒng)數(shù)據(jù)

D.系統(tǒng)接口

E.系統(tǒng)日志

4.以下哪些情況會導(dǎo)致用例變更?

A.需求變更

B.技術(shù)變更

C.系統(tǒng)設(shè)計(jì)變更

D.項(xiàng)目管理變更

E.用戶反饋

5.用例測試的輸出包括哪些?

A.測試結(jié)果

B.缺陷報(bào)告

C.性能數(shù)據(jù)

D.用戶滿意度

E.測試日志

6.以下哪些屬于用例測試的類型?

A.功能測試

B.性能測試

C.安全測試

D.界面測試

E.集成測試

7.用例測試中,以下哪些是測試用例設(shè)計(jì)的原則?

A.完整性

B.可行性

C.一致性

D.可讀性

E.可維護(hù)性

8.在用例測試過程中,以下哪些是測試用例的執(zhí)行步驟?

A.準(zhǔn)備測試環(huán)境

B.確定測試數(shù)據(jù)

C.執(zhí)行測試用例

D.記錄測試結(jié)果

E.分析測試結(jié)果

9.用例測試中,以下哪些是測試用例評審的內(nèi)容?

A.測試用例的完整性

B.測試用例的準(zhǔn)確性

C.測試用例的可行性

D.測試用例的覆蓋范圍

E.測試用例的優(yōu)先級

10.以下哪些是影響用例測試效果的因素?

A.測試人員的能力

B.測試用例的設(shè)計(jì)質(zhì)量

C.測試環(huán)境的穩(wěn)定性

D.測試資源的充足性

E.軟件開發(fā)的進(jìn)度

三、判斷題(每題2分,共10題)

1.用例建模中,每個(gè)用例必須有一個(gè)唯一的名稱。()

2.用例圖中的參與者代表實(shí)際的用戶,而不是系統(tǒng)中的角色。()

3.包含關(guān)系表示一個(gè)用例是另一個(gè)用例的子集。()

4.擴(kuò)展點(diǎn)用于描述用例執(zhí)行時(shí)的異常情況。()

5.用例測試的目的是確保軟件滿足所有需求規(guī)格說明書中的要求。()

6.測試用例的設(shè)計(jì)應(yīng)該盡可能詳細(xì),以確保測試的全面性。()

7.用例測試通常在軟件開發(fā)的早期階段進(jìn)行,以幫助發(fā)現(xiàn)和修復(fù)缺陷。()

8.用例測試的輸出結(jié)果應(yīng)該包括缺陷報(bào)告和測試日志。()

9.用例測試中,測試用例的優(yōu)先級越高,其測試的緊急性就越高。()

10.用例測試完成后,測試用例可以立即用于后續(xù)項(xiàng)目的測試。()

四、簡答題(每題5分,共6題)

1.簡述用例建模在系統(tǒng)設(shè)計(jì)過程中的作用。

2.解釋用例圖中參與者、用例和系統(tǒng)的關(guān)系。

3.描述用例測試的基本流程和步驟。

4.說明如何根據(jù)需求規(guī)格說明書設(shè)計(jì)有效的測試用例。

5.分析用例測試中可能遇到的問題及其解決方法。

6.討論用例測試與單元測試、集成測試之間的關(guān)系。

試卷答案如下

一、單項(xiàng)選擇題

1.C

解析思路:用例的要素包括名稱、描述、執(zhí)行者、優(yōu)先級等,預(yù)設(shè)條件和后置條件屬于用例的擴(kuò)展點(diǎn)。

2.D

解析思路:用例的執(zhí)行者指的是執(zhí)行用例的實(shí)體,程序員是開發(fā)人員,不屬于執(zhí)行者。

3.B

解析思路:UML用例圖、流程圖和狀態(tài)圖都是用于系統(tǒng)設(shè)計(jì)的工具,需求規(guī)格說明書是文檔。

4.D

解析思路:用例的擴(kuò)展點(diǎn)用于描述用例執(zhí)行時(shí)的異常情況,如異常流程。

5.A

解析思路:用例圖中的矩形表示用例。

6.D

解析思路:測試用例的基本組成通常包括編號、描述、預(yù)設(shè)條件、測試步驟、預(yù)期結(jié)果等。

7.D

解析思路:用例測試旨在驗(yàn)證軟件功能是否滿足需求,評估性能,發(fā)現(xiàn)缺陷。

8.D

解析思路:用例測試的方法包括黑盒測試、白盒測試和灰盒測試,靜態(tài)測試通常指代碼審查。

9.E

解析思路:用例測試的步驟包括確定測試目標(biāo)、設(shè)計(jì)測試用例、執(zhí)行測試用例、分析測試結(jié)果。

10.D

解析思路:用例測試的文檔通常包括測試計(jì)劃、測試用例和測試報(bào)告。

二、多項(xiàng)選擇題

1.A,B,C,D,E

解析思路:用例的必要屬性包括名稱、描述、執(zhí)行者、預(yù)設(shè)條件和后置條件。

2.A,B,C,E

解析思路:用例圖中的參與者、用例和系統(tǒng)之間的關(guān)系可以通過包含、擴(kuò)展、繼承和依賴來表示。

3.A,B,C,D,E

解析思路:用例測試的輸入包括用戶輸入、系統(tǒng)響應(yīng)、系統(tǒng)數(shù)據(jù)、系統(tǒng)接口和系統(tǒng)日志。

4.A,B,C,D,E

解析思路:需求變更、技術(shù)變更、系統(tǒng)設(shè)計(jì)變更、項(xiàng)目管理和用戶反饋都可能導(dǎo)致用例變更。

5.A,B,C,D,E

解析思路:用例測試的輸出包括測試結(jié)果、缺陷報(bào)告、性能數(shù)據(jù)、用戶滿意度和測試日志。

6.A,B,C,D,E

解析思路:用例測試的類型包括功能測試、性能測試、安全測試、界面測試和集成測試。

7.A,B,C,D,E

解析思路:測試用例設(shè)計(jì)的原則包括完整性、可行性、一致性、可讀性和可維護(hù)性。

8.A,B,C,D,E

解析思路:測試用例的執(zhí)行步驟包括準(zhǔn)備測試環(huán)境、確定測試數(shù)據(jù)、執(zhí)行測試用例、記錄測試結(jié)果和分析測試結(jié)果。

9.A,B,C,D,E

解析思路:測試用例評審的內(nèi)容包括完整性、準(zhǔn)確性、可行性、覆蓋范圍和優(yōu)先級。

10.A,B,C,D,E

解析思路:影響用例測試效果的因素包括測試人員的能力、測試用例的設(shè)計(jì)質(zhì)量、測試環(huán)境的穩(wěn)定性、測試資源的充足性和軟件開發(fā)的進(jìn)度。

三、判斷題

1.√

解析思路:每個(gè)用例都需要一個(gè)唯一的名稱以便于識別和管理。

2.×

解析思路:用例圖中的參與者代表系統(tǒng)中的角色,而不是實(shí)際的用戶。

3.√

解析思路:包含關(guān)系表示一個(gè)用例是另一個(gè)用例的子集,即一個(gè)用例包含了另一個(gè)用例的行為。

4.√

解析思路:擴(kuò)展點(diǎn)用于描述用例執(zhí)行時(shí)的異常情況,如異常流程。

5.√

解析思路:用例測試的目的是確保軟件滿足所有需求規(guī)格說明書中的要求。

6.√

解析思路:測試用例設(shè)計(jì)應(yīng)該盡可能詳細(xì),以確保測試的全面性。

7.√

解析思路:用例測試通常在軟件開發(fā)的早期階段進(jìn)行,以幫助發(fā)現(xiàn)和修復(fù)缺陷。

8.√

解析思路:用例測試的輸出結(jié)果應(yīng)該包括缺陷報(bào)告和測試日志。

9.√

解析思路:用例測試中,測試用例的優(yōu)先級越高,其測試的緊急性就越高。

10.×

解析思路:用例測試完成后,測試用例需要經(jīng)過評審和更新,才能用于后續(xù)項(xiàng)目的測試。

四、簡答題

1.用例建模在系統(tǒng)設(shè)計(jì)過程中的作用包括:明確系統(tǒng)功能需求、指導(dǎo)系統(tǒng)設(shè)計(jì)、輔助測試用例設(shè)計(jì)、幫助理解系統(tǒng)行為和促進(jìn)溝通。

2.用例圖中參與者、用例和系統(tǒng)的關(guān)系是:參與者代表系統(tǒng)中的角色,用例描述參與者與系統(tǒng)交互的過程,系統(tǒng)是參與者交互的載體。

3.用例測試的基本流程和步驟包括:確定測試目標(biāo)、設(shè)計(jì)測試用例、執(zhí)行測試用例、記錄測試結(jié)果和分析測試結(jié)果。

4.根據(jù)需求規(guī)格說明書設(shè)計(jì)有效的測試用例的方法包括:理解需求規(guī)格說明書、識別關(guān)鍵功能點(diǎn)

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論